How High Schools Across Tampa Bay Will Celebrate Graduations

/ High schools across the greater Tampa Bay region are planning in-person graduation ceremonies. Here s a county-by-county breakdown. As a school year like no other comes to an end, school districts have decided to celebrate commencement with traditional in-person graduation ceremonies although with some COVID-19 restrictions. While the particulars of each high school graduation ceremony will be unique to each school, here is what school districts across the greater Tampa Bay region are doing to celebrate their graduating seniors. Hillsborough Hillsborough County Public Schools 2021 graduation ceremonies will be held at Fairgrounds Expo Hall in Tapma. Each graduate will receive two tickets for guests. Each ticket will be assigned a designated entrance and specific seating area to reduce crowding. Each ceremony will be livestreamed on the district website for those who cannot attend in person.

Pinellas school leaders make more changes to keep students, teachers safe from COVID-19

Pinellas school leaders make more changes to keep students, teachers safe from COVID-19 Pinellas County schools are deciding how to handle COVID safety. and last updated 2021-03-05 18:24:59-05 PINELLAS COUNTY, Fla. — We’re less than 3 months from the end of the most challenging school year on the books. Pinellas County School District leaders are continuing to work with the Pinellas Classroom Teacher’s Association to finalize plans to keep teachers and students safe as they wrap up the year. A new memorandum of understanding agreement between the teacher’s union and district takes safety one step further by now requiring all desks to be at least 3-6 feet apart in classrooms. The union initially asked for a 6 foot barrier. Teachers with health concerns can also use plexiglass barriers around their desks and will be given an 8 foot barrier between themselves and their students, if wanted.
